1

How new websites Geelong can Save You Time, Stress, and Money.

annievyon344874
specialized Web optimization is usually a key aspect of any Search engine optimisation campaign that may considerably influence how your website seems within the online search engine outcome web pages. Our approach to https://www.myseoranker.com
Report this page

Comments

    HTML is allowed

Who Upvoted this Story